Okay, just bought my first MOA scope, a Vortex Crossfire 3-9x40 and mounted it on my Model 70 in 243. I was attempting to zero it today, got it to 1/2" low and 1" left. The scope says the adjustments are 1/4 MOA and I'm shooting at 100 yards so i turned it 4 clicks to the right and 2 clicks up. My next shots were 1-1/2" high and 3" to the right.
So, are my adjustments wrong, my math wrong, am I trying to zero at the wrong distance, etc...? For the record, I'm experienced enough that I can shoot groups instead of patterns!
